“Nightline” Beats “Letterman” and “Leno” in Metered Markets

By Chris Ariens 

A strong performance from “Grey’s Anatomy” – in fact the most-watched season finale of the season – helped drive viewers to ABC’s “Nightline,” which came in first in late night among the nation’s metered markets.

“Grey’s” peaked with a 6.2 rating in its final hour, easily making it the night’s top show. 35 minutes after the finale (in most markets) “Nightline” went on to beat NBC’s “The Tonight Show with Jay Leno” and CBS’ “Late Show with David Letterman.” “Nightline” had a 3.7 Household rating, to Leno’s 3.6 and Letterman’s 3.2.

“Nightline” also topped the two comedy shows among younger viewers.
